Novel high-content inorganic matter steel-aluminum composite board

By employing a sandwich structure consisting of high-quality steel plates, a hybrid core layer, and a high-performance coating, the shortcomings of aluminum-plastic composite panels in terms of fire resistance, hardness, and acoustic insulation have been overcome. This results in a high-strength, fire-resistant, and sound-insulating composite panel suitable for high-end buildings and transportation vehicles, while reducing costs and construction complexity.

Abstract

The utility model discloses a novel high-content inorganic matter steel-aluminum composite plate which comprises a face plate, a bottom plate and a mixed core layer, the mixed core layer is arranged between the face plate and the bottom plate, and the face plate, the bottom plate and the mixed core layer are formed by continuous compounding through macromolecule PE films to form a sandwich structure. And high-performance coatings are arranged on the upper surface of the panel and the lower surface of the bottom plate. The high-quality steel plate and the high-molecular PE film are combined, so that the strength and the peel strength of the composite plate are greatly improved, particularly under the condition of the same thickness, the strength of the composite plate is increased by more than 10% compared with that of a pure aluminum plate and a pure PE plate, and the safety and the durability of the composite plate in the fields of buildings and traffic are ensured; the mixed core material layer is mainly composed of light calcium carbonate, PE plastic and a nano material, so that the fireproof performance of the material is improved, the cost is effectively reduced, and the composite board has better competitiveness in the market; the sound absorption layer is arranged in the mixed core layer, so that the sound insulation performance of the composite board is remarkably improved.

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of composite panel technology, and in particular to a nov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ite panel. Background Technology

[0002] In modern construction and transportation, aluminum composite panels (ACPs) are a new type of decorative material, widely used due to their superior performance. While traditional ACPs have experienced rapid development, the industry's overheated growth and numerous manufacturers' blind investment have led to an imbalance between supply and demand, price wars within the industry, a decline in overall product quality, and market chaos. Low-grade ACPs are impacting a significant portion of the market share.

[0003] Existing aluminum composite panels are sandwich structures consisting of a face panel, a back panel, and a core layer. The core layer is made of PE plastic, which only achieves a fire rating of B1, not A2, resulting in poor fire resistance. While the aluminum sheet on the surface of the aluminum composite panel has the advantage of being lightweight, its hardness and scratch resistance are relatively weak, making it difficult to meet the actual needs of high-end building curtain walls and transportation vehicles where strength and durability are required. In addition, existing aluminum composite panels are often insufficient in terms of acoustic isolation, especially in spaces requiring a good acoustic environment, such as office buildings, hotels, and high-end residences. These spaces often require the installation of additional acoustic materials to improve the indoor environment, which not only increases costs but also adds to the complexity of construction. [0005] Therefore, in order to solve the above-mentioned technical problems, this utility model provides the following technical solution: a nov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ite panel, comprising a panel, a base plate and a mixed core layer, wherein the mixed core layer is arranged between the panel and the base plate, and the panel, the base plate and the mixed core layer are continuously composited by a high-molecular PE film to form a sandwich structure; the upper surface of the panel and the lower surface of the base plate are both provided with a high-performance coating.

[0006] As a preferred embodiment of the nov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ite panel of this utility model, the panel is a high-quality steel plate with a thickness of 0.1 to 0.3 mm.

[0007] As a preferred embodiment of the nov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ite plate of this utility model, the base plate is made of steel, aluminum or other metal materials, such as stainless steel.

[0008] As a preferred embodiment of the nov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ite plate of this utility model, the material of the high-performance coating is fluorocarbon or weather-resistant polyester.

[0009] As a preferred embodiment of the nov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ite panel of this utility model, the mixed core layer includes a mixed core material layer and a sound-absorbing layer, with the sound-absorbing layer arranged on the upper and lower surfaces of the mixed core material layer.

[0010] As a preferred embodiment of the nov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ite panel of this utility model, the mixed core layer is mainly composed of lightweight calcium carbonate, PE plastic, and nanomaterials. Calcium carbonate can decompose into calcium oxide and carbon dioxide at a high temperature of 900℃. Carbon dioxide is an excellent fire extinguishing gas, and carbon dioxide fire extinguishers are currently a mainstream product on the market. It can isolate oxygen in the air, so it is an excellent flame retardant material. Calcium carbonate exists in various states, including heavy calcium carbonate, lightweight calcium carbonate, colloidal calcium carbonate, and crystalline calcium carbonate. The mixed core material made by adding lightweight calcium carbonate to PE plastic has the best strength in the steel-aluminum composite panel, especially the best peel strength. Compared with the traditional aluminum-plastic composite panels currently used on the market, this product is superior in performance and structure, greatly improving the fire resistance of the product.

[0011] As a preferred embodiment of the nov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ite panel of this utility model, the nanomaterial is nano-silicon or nano-clay, which improves the fire resistance, impact resistance and corrosion resistance of the composite panel.

[0012] As a preferred embodiment of the nov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ite panel of this utility model, the main material of the sound-absorbing layer is polyurethane foam, which is used to improve the sound insulation performance of the composite panel, making the composite panel suitable for environments requiring a good acoustic environment.

[0013] As a preferred embodiment of the nov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ite panel of this utility model, the upper and lower surfaces of the mixed core layer are both provided with a polymer PE film, and are connected to the panel and the base plate through the polymer PE film.

[0014] As a preferred embodiment of the nov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ite plate of this utility model, the overall thickness of the composite plate is 15-60mm.

[0015] This composite panel is used to replace aluminum single panels commonly used in high-end building curtain walls and is used in automobiles and high-speed rail vehicles where wear resistance is a high requirement. The strength of this composite panel, especially its peel strength, is more than 10% higher than that of pure aluminum panels and pure PE panels.

[0029] Reference Figure 1This invention provides a novel high-content inorganic steel-aluminum composite panel, comprising a panel 100, a base plate 200, and a mixed core layer 300. The mixed core layer 300 is arranged between the panel 100 and the base plate 200. The panel 100, the base plate 200, and the mixed core layer 300 are continuously laminated together by a high-strength thermoplastic polymer PE film 500, forming a sandwich structure. The panel 100 is a high-quality steel plate with a thickness of 0.1–0.3 mm. The base plate 200 is made of steel, aluminum, or other metal materials, such as stainless steel. A high-performance coating 400 is applied to the upper surface of the panel 100 and the lower surface of the base plate 200. The high-performance coating 400 is made of fluorocarbon or weather-resistant polyester. The mixed core layer 300 includes a mixed core material layer 301 and a sound-absorbing layer 302, with the sound-absorbing layer 302 arranged on the upper and lower surfaces of the mixed core material layer 301. The mixed core material layer 301 is mainly composed of light calcium carbonate. This composite board is made of a mixture of PE plastic and nanomaterials. Light calcium carbonate is used to improve the fire resistance and reduce costs. The nanomaterials are nano-silicon or nano-clay, which enhance the fire resistance, impact resistance, and corrosion resistance of the composite board. The sound-absorbing layer 302 is primarily made of polyurethane foam, used to improve the sound insulation performance of the composite board, making it suitable for environments requiring good acoustics. High-polymer PE film 500 is arranged on both the upper and lower surfaces of the mixed core layer 300, connecting it to the panel 100 and the base plate 200. The overall thickness of the composite board is 15–60 mm. This composite board is used to replace aluminum single-panel panels commonly used in high-end building curtain walls, and is suitable for applications in automobiles and high-speed rail vehicles where high wear resistance is required. The strength of this composite board, especially its peel strength, is more than 10% higher than that of pure aluminum or pure PE panels.

[0030] In this embodiment, the composite panel adopts a sandwich structure, including a panel 100, a base plate 200, and a hybrid core layer 300. This design provides good strength and durability, while achieving excellent fire resistance, sound insulation, and corrosion resistance through the use of different material combinations. The panel 100 uses a high-quality steel plate with a thickness of 0.1 to 0.3 mm, and the base plate 200 can be steel, aluminum, or other metal materials to provide the necessary support and strength in different applications. The hybrid core layer 300 is composed of lightweight calcium carbonate, PE plastic, nanomaterials, and sound-absorbing materials, which not only reduces the weight of the composite panel itself but also increases fire resistance and impact resistance, and is also a key material for improving sound insulation.

[0031] The composite board uses a high-strength thermoplastic polymer PE film 500 to continuously bond the panel 100, the base plate 200 and the mixed core layer 300 under high temperature. This process ensures a strong connection between the three parts and improves the overall integration performance of the board.

[0032] The upper surface of the panel 100 and the lower surface of the base plate 200 of the composite panel are coated with a high-performance coating 400 to protect the steel-aluminum composite panel from the influence of the external environment and improve its durability and aesthetics.

[0033] During construction, this composite panel can be directly used for the external frame or panel of high-end buildings and vehicles. Due to its strength, corrosion resistance and sound insulation performance, it can meet various stringent engineering requirements and improve the overall project quality.
